#e49ef2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e49ef2 is composed of 89.4% red, 62%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.8% cyan, 34.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 290 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 78.4%. #e49ef2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c93de5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

● #e49ef2 color description : Very soft magenta.
#e49ef2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e49ef2 has RGB values of R:228, G:158,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14982898.
